Product DescriptionWith part 3 of the Half-Life saga in the horizon, this collection brings you from the start so you're ready to take on the third episode of this exciting trilogy. Half Life earns its popularity and reputation at being the first First Person Shooter game to use aq lifelike, realtime plot that pits you in the action as well as behind the trigger. Created by Valve Software, each episode employs advanced technologies for better, more realistic play. In Half-Life, you assume the role of Dr. Gordon Freeman, a recently graduated theoretical physicist who must fight his way out of an underground research facility whose teleportation experimentations have gone awry. The second part of the trilogy of episodic expansions for Half-Life 2, Episode Two picks up where Episode One left off?with Gordon and Alyx traveling out of City 17 and into a vast new environment.
The player again picks up the crowbar of research scientist Gordon Freeman, who finds himself on an alien-infested Earth being picked to the bone, its resources depleted, its populace dwindling. Freeman is thrust into the unenviable role of rescuing the world from the wrong he unleashed back at Black Mesa. And a lot of people people he cares about are counting on him. Intense, real-time gameplay of Half-Life 2 is made possible only by Source, Valve's new proprietary engine technology





Features:
  • Characters - Advanced facial animation system delivers the most sophisticated in-game characters ever seen. With 40 distinct facial muscles, human characters convey the full array of human emotion, and respond to the player with fluidity and intelligence
  • Physics - From pebbles to water to 2-ton trucks respond as expected, as they obey the laws of mass, friction, gravity, and buoyancy
  • Graphics - Source's shader-based renderer, like the one used at Pixar to create movies such as Toy Story and Monster's, Inc., creates the most beautiful and realistic environments ever seen in a video game.
  • AI - Neither friends nor enemies charge blindly into the fray. They can assess threats, navigate tricky terrain, and fashion weapons from whatever is at hand

Rating: 5 out of 5 stars - The Orange Box is definitely worth the price.
Before buying this game I reviewed it here and was a bit apprehensive due to the negative views of the Steam client. After getting the game and playing it I can say that all the worrying was over nothing.

First: Yes, you need the Steam client to play these games. It is clearly stated on the seal "Product offered subject to your acceptance of the Steam Subscriber Agreement". I advice not letting this little obstacle put you off from buying this great package. After all is done, you could very well be happy with Steam for its usefulness. I've even bought games directly from Steam and I am sure you would too, especially during weekly specials.
It is important to know that the games are saved to your Steam account. Therefore, you must buy these games new in order to play them as they cannot be bought used or sold.

Second: Yes, you NEED to activate the games online and download them. I do not have dial-up, but I would not recommend a buyer getting this if he or she does have it. Team Fortress 2 and Half-Life 2 : Episode 2 are over 7 gigs each. If you are brave enough to attempt to download these games on a 28-56k, I applaud you. Steam does update every now and then, so keep that in mind.

Now to the game play:
Half Life 2 set: Great games. The graphics are amazing and you will quickly become immersed in it during play. The mood is very dark and depressing, but you'll have fun playing it. There isn't much of a final-boss in these games, instead there are challenges through every part of the maps.

Portal: This is a very entertaining game. Your only weapons are your portal gun and your brain. You have to navigate through space, calculating how long a jump should be, how far off you should jump, and all while trying to locate the proper place to put your portal to complete the stage. The in-game commentaries by GlaDOS definitely makes the game fun to play. If, after completing, you're left unsatisfied by the challenge try out the bonus stages.

Team Fortress 2: This is perhaps my favorite game from the Orange Box. This is a multi-player ONLINE game and is definitely a must-play. The cartoonish look and feel of the characters make this game a blast to play.

Also as a bonus, you get Peggle Extreme and Half-Life 2: Lost Coast along with the package. All-in-all, this is definitely worth having.
